New Delhi: Quant Mid Cap Fund of Quant Mutual Fund has made a big change in its portfolio in the month of December. While the fund has completely exited from IRCTC, it has increased its stake in five shares including Anthem Biosciences. This shift reflects the changing strategy and selective investment in the mid-cap space. So let's find out which stocks this fund house has expressed confidence in.
The fund house sold about 16.55 lakh shares from its portfolio in the month of December, with a market value of about Rs 113 million. Along with this, the fund has completely exited the shares present in its portfolio from IRCTC.
Anthem Biosciences Leads Quant's Mid-Cap Buys
While Quant Mid Cap shunned IRCTC, it has increased its stake in 5 shares. One of these is Anthem Biosciences. In this, the fund made huge purchases. In December, it bought about 18.77 lakh shares of the company, which increased the total stake in this stock to 50.77 lakh shares.
Besides this, the fund added 16.58 lakh shares in PB Fintech, 12.09 lakh shares in SBI Cards and Payment Services, 4.30 lakh shares in Premier Energies and 3.88 lakh shares in Godrej Properties in its portfolio.
While the fund has shown more confidence in some stocks in its portfolio, it also recovered profits from some stocks. GMR Airports is also one of these. With this, about 2.66 crore shares were sold, from which the fund's total stake was 4.53 million shares in November, which was reduced to 1.87 million shares in December.
During this time, Biocon made a place in the fund's portfolio as a new entry stock. Its 7.80 lakh shares were purchased. Quant Mid Cap Fund's December portfolio comprised a total of 22 stocks, which is equivalent to the previous month. At the same time, no change has been made in 15 shares, which include names like LIC Housing Finance, Reliance Industries, Tata Power, ITC, Life Insurance Corporation, JSW Infrastructure, Linde India and Orbindo Pharma. The AUM of Quant Mid Cap Fund is Rs 8,351 crore.
